Common Dishwasher Problems In McKinney Homes
Dishwashers in McKinney face a unique combination of factors: local water quality, heavy family usage, and a variety of appliance brands in newer and older homes. One of the most frequent issues is poor cleaning performance. Homeowners notice food residue, cloudy glasses, or greasy film even after a full cycle. This can be caused by clogged filters, hard water mineral buildup, malfunctioning spray arms, or a failing circulation pump. Timely service means these components are cleaned, adjusted, or replaced before the motor or control board is strained beyond repair.
Another common problem is drainage failure. If you open the dishwasher and see standing water at the bottom, it may indicate a blocked drain hose, a clogged air gap, or a defective drain pump. Left unresolved, standing water can start to smell, invite bacteria, and leak onto your floor. A reliable technician will not only clear the blockage but also check for underlying causes, such as food particles bypassing the filter system or an installation issue with the drain line.
Leaks and door seal issues are also frequent service calls. A worn gasket, misaligned door latch, or overfilling problem can send water seeping out onto your kitchen floor. This is where timely intervention is critical: catching a leak early can prevent damage to baseboards, cabinetry, and subflooring. In some McKinney homes, dishwashers share cabinetry with other built-in appliances, so controlling moisture is essential to maintaining the overall integrity of your kitchen.

Preventive Care To Avoid Future Breakdowns
One of the most overlooked aspects of dishwasher reliability is preventive maintenance. Many homeowners assume that if the dishwasher turns on and runs, everything is fine. However, filters slowly clog, spray arms accumulate debris, and hard water leaves scale on heating elements and internal components. Over time, these small issues can reduce cleaning performance and put strain on pumps and motors. Regular cleaning of filters, checking for obstructions, and using dishwasher-safe cleaners can significantly extend the life of the appliance.
In McKinney, where hard water can be a concern, using a rinse aid and occasionally running a cleaning cycle with a descaling product can make a noticeable difference. A knowledgeable technician can recommend specific maintenance routines based on your dishwasher model and local water conditions. They may also suggest simple habits, such as scraping (not rinsing) dishes before loading, avoiding overloading racks, and choosing the right cycle for your needs. These small changes help your machine run more efficiently and reduce the likelihood of sudden failures.

Is it better to repair or replace my dishwasher? The decision depends on the age of your dishwasher, the cost of the repair, and the overall condition of the appliance. As a general guideline, if the repair cost is less than half the price of a new dishwasher and your unit is under 8–10 years old, repair is often the smarter choice. What signs mean I should call for service right away? You should contact a repair professional promptly if you notice water leaking onto the floor, standing water inside the tub after cycles, burning smells, tripped breakers, or loud grinding or squealing noises. These issues can indicate serious mechanical or electrical problems that may worsen if ignored. Early intervention often prevents more extensive damage and keeps repair costs down.
Can I run my dishwasher if it’s not cleaning well but still runs? While you might be tempted to keep using it, poor cleaning performance is usually a sign that something is wrong—clogged filters, blocked spray arms, weak water pressure, or failing components. Continuing to run it may not cause immediate failure, but it can strain the system and lead to bigger problems. A timely service visit can restore performance and prevent more costly repairs later.
How can I make my dishwasher last longer? Regular maintenance and good usage habits are key. Clean the filters frequently, avoid overloading the racks, use the correct detergent and rinse aid, and periodically run a cleaning cycle to remove mineral buildup. Address small issues—like unusual noises or lingering water—promptly rather than waiting for a complete breakdown.
